Contexte d’un projet ancien, central et complexe qui nécessite une réécriture complète
“L’application ITAC est la base de notre activité puisqu’elle nous permet de gérer les clubs (1700) et les licenciés (275000), et permet la gestion de tous les paiements par les clubs pour les adhésions et les renouvellements. Pour nous aider à faire un cahier des charges détaillé sans oublier des fonctionnalités déjà présentes dans notre outil actuel, et permettre également de faire le point sur les fonctionnalités obsolètes ou au contraire, manquantes, il nous fallait faire un audit fonctionnel. Le besoin de réécriture s’est précipité et l’audit fonctionnel s’est transformé directement en rédaction de spécifications techniques détaillées qui ont servi de base à notre cahier des charges.”
– Jayce Piel, DSI de la FFTir, Juin 2025
L’équipe d’AxioCode accompagne la FFTir dans ce projet ambitieux tout en s’adaptant aux priorités et objectifs de la FFTir à chaque étape de la collaboration : de l’audit des applications, jusqu’à leur maintenance.
Un travail d’analyse en profondeur : l’audit fonctionnel
Au-delà de l’audit fonctionnel, la cohérence générale des systèmes audités a été interrogée. Ce qui a commencé comme un audit de l’application ITAC s’est mué en une réévaluation collaborative de chaque fonctionnalité et processus, élargie pour inclure également l’application EDEN.
“L’exercice a été bénéfique pour relever le fonctionnement global de l’application actuelle, ses points forts, ses faiblesses et ses incohérences.”
– Thomas Bertagnolio, Directeur Service Licences & Clubs de la FFTir, Juin 2025.
“Il nous a également permis de clarifier des besoins et de les formaliser.”
– Jayce Piel, DSI de la FFTir, Juin 2025
L’étude fonctionnelle a permis de dégager des possibilités d’optimisation fonctionnelle au sein des applications.
“Avoir deux applications nécessitait des synchronisations, parfois programmées, parfois en direct, et il était compliqué de s’assurer de la cohérence de tout ça. Cela était prévu normalement pour ne pas surcharger l’application ITAC (accessible par les clubs) par les connexions à EDEN (accessible aux licenciés). Finalement, ça n’allégeait pas la base et cela créait parfois des problèmes de synchronisation. Les technologies utilisées par les deux applications étaient aussi complètement différentes, ce qui ne facilitait pas la maintenance.”
– Jayce Piel, DSI de la FFTir, Juin 2025
Les deux outils ont révélé la nécessité d’une refonte complète pour aboutir à une solution unique et mieux adaptée.
“Les deux applications utilisent la même base de données, ou en tout cas des copies de la même base. Pour faciliter la maintenance, les évolutions, et garantir la cohérence des données, nous avions décidé de les fusionner. L’audit fonctionnel nous a permis de nous assurer qu’il n’y avait aucune contre-indication technique ou fonctionnelle à cette fusion.”
– Jayce Piel, DSI de la FFTir, Juin 2025
Grâce à son regard extérieur et à son expérience sur des projets SI complexes, AxioCode propose une vision unifiée de l’architecture, en soulignant les gains possibles en termes de maintenabilité, de cohérence des données et d’évolutivité.
Les ateliers collaboratifs pour préciser et challenger le projet
En vue de préparer efficacement la réécriture des applications en une, AxioCode met en place des ateliers de spécifications, impliquant à la fois la DSI et les équipes métier de la FFTir. Cette démarche de coconstruction permet de croiser les points de vue, de détailler les besoins, les opportunités, et de favoriser l’adéquation de l’application avec les enjeux actuels.
“Les discussions étaient ouvertes entre mon service (DSI), notre service Licences (service métier) et AxioCode. Les conseils ou les questions d’AxioCode sur certains points nous ont permis d’affiner la compréhension des problèmes et nous ont aidé à trouver les bonnes solutions.”
– Jayce Piel, DSI de la FFTir, Juin 2025
La rédaction des spécifications d’EDEN et ITAC a permis d’avoir une vue globale de l’ampleur du travail à réaliser. L’objectif était de structurer un cahier des charges clair, exhaustif et prêt à l’emploi en vue de la réécriture des systèmes applicatifs en une nouvelle application complète et adaptée aux usages actuels.
ReqBuilder, l’outil qui améliore la collaboration et la qualité des spécifications
Pour concrétiser efficacement cette phase de spécifications, AxioCode s’appuie sur ReqBuilder, son outil de rédaction de spécifications fonctionnelles. Grâce à sa logique structurée et collaborative, ReqBuilder accélère la rédaction. Cet outil a également permis une visualisation fluide et collaborative des besoins, facilitant la validation des exigences.
“Nous avons une procédure claire pour les spécifications, notamment avec ReqBuilder. Nous identifions les acteurs, les actions, les fonctionnalités, les cas d’utilisations, etc. Nous avons ainsi découvert, par exemple, 508 cas d’utilisations et 239 formulaires. Nous avons passé près de 300 heures pour établir ces spécifications détaillées. Durant ce temps de travail, la FFTir intervenait pour vérifier, modifier, ou être force de proposition lors d’ateliers, organisés toutes les deux à trois semaines. Ces ateliers permettaient de dégrossir des questions, voir comment mieux détailler et être certains que tous les cas d’utilisations ont été étudiés. Il y avait un droit de regard, de demandes, d’ajustements et d’échanges.”
– Marion Bardet, Cheffe de projet, AxioCode, Juin 2025.
L’utilisation de l’outil ReqBuilder nous a facilité le travail de révision interne des éléments vus avec AxioCode, car cela aurait été plutôt complexe et fastidieux de tout reprendre en se basant sur une extraction .PDF. […] Une fois assimilé, cela permettait de mieux assimiler toutes les dépendances et interconnexions entre les fonctionnalités et spécifications. »
– Thomas Bertagnolio, Directeur Service Licences & Clubs de la FFTir, Juin 2025.
Les spécifications fonctionnelles détaillées réalisées avec AxioCode constituent une base solide afin d’aborder sereinement le développement du projet de réécriture.
La maintenance et la continuité de service
Dans l’attente de la finalisation des développements de la nouvelle application, et pour assurer une continuité des services de la FFTir auprès de ses clubs et adhérents, AxioCode assure un accompagnement continu dans la maintenance des applications ITAC et EDEN. L’équipe d’AxioCode a aussi conseillé et mis en relation la FFTir avec un hébergeur partenaire, qui assure dorénavant l’hébergement des applications en maintenance depuis leur migration effective au 1er janvier 2025.
AxioCode accompagne ainsi la FFTir sur la réflexion stratégique des besoins et des évolutions en maintenance dans le cadre d’une mise en œuvre opérationnelle progressive.
“L’enjeu était important pour la FFTir, tant pour rassurer nos élus sur sa gestion efficace, tant pour nos associations affiliées, principales utilisatrices au quotidien et dépendantes de son bon fonctionnement. Les objectifs sont de faire en sorte que l’outil ne subisse aucune interruption de service, qu’il soit en capacité d’absorber des flux importants de connexion en début de saison sportive.”
– Thomas Bertagnolio, Directeur Service Licences & Clubs de la FFTir, Juin 2025.